01_extract_data.ipynb
- Helper file to extract .zip and .rar files and also instantly change the folder names to the respective pseudonyms (eg.
IN01234N13). - Input:
- inputDir -> String: Path to folder that contains the zip (and/or rar) files.
- outputDir -> String: Prefered folder where the DICOM folders are stored.
02_create_nifti.ipynb
- Helper file to convert DICOMs to NIFTIs using dcm2niix
- PLEASE NOTE: THE SCRIPT DELETES ALL FOLDERS EXCEPT
RESTING-STATEANDsT1W_3D_TFE_SENSETO SAVE DISK SPACE !!!! - Also enables automatic transfer of the T1w Images to the target folder for DPABI:
T1Img. Note: This is commented and thus deactivated by default. - Input:
- base_path -> String: Path to DICOMS which is the outputDir from
01_extract_data.ipynb. - outputPath -> String: Target folder for the converted NIFTIs.

03_conversion.m
- MATLAB script to convert the 3D rs-fMRI files to one 4D image.
- Input:
- base_path -> String: Path to NIFTIs which is the outputPath from
02_create_nifti.ipynb. - outputPath -> String: Target folder for the converted NIFTIs. This should also be the base folder for DPABI Toolbox ending
FunImg

Continue in DPABI:
- Make sure the 4D functional images are saved in a folder
FunImgand the T1w structural images are saved inT1Img. This is MANDATORY! - These folders should contain one folder per subject
